Pre-IPO Performance and After Market Survival
NY Fed research reveals IPOs were getting weaker before the tech boom
The financial health of companies launching initial public offerings declined markedly over the 20 years leading up to the bursting of the 1990s stock bubble according to researchers from the New York Federal Reserve Bank.

M&A Survey Indicates Strategic Buyers Coming Back
A recent survey of owners and senior managers of privately held companies indicates that M&A will play a greater role in corporate strategy in the coming years. The survey of middle-market companies also revealed that in implementing their M&A strategies, business owners may have changed their primary motivating factors.
